Output 5daa7a5870c49e4d160b9838a02d557c0d1b6ddf4de7f1bfa960bf24f790a77f:1

value
6964116829612
script pubkey
OP_0 OP_PUSHBYTES_20 882b6a7dacc84aac155d52607cdbeebe15a5d0c4
address
tb1q3q4k5ldvep92c92a2fs8eklwhc26t5xydsz2pn
transaction
5daa7a5870c49e4d160b9838a02d557c0d1b6ddf4de7f1bfa960bf24f790a77f
confirmations
167943
spent
true